What Are Spider Veins?
Spider veins are small, thin blood vessels that appear just under the skin. They often look like red, blue, or purple lines. You can usually see them on the legs or face.
Why Do Spider Veins Happen?
Spider veins can occur due to:
- Standing or sitting for long hours
- Aging
- Hormonal changes
- Genetics
- Obesity
While they are usually not dangerous, they can cause discomfort or affect your confidence.
How Laser Treatment Helps Spider Veins
What Is Laser Treatment?
Laser treatment is a modern method that uses light energy to remove spider veins. The laser heats the vein, causing it to close and slowly disappear.
Benefits of Laser Treatment
- No major surgery needed
- Quick and simple procedure
- Minimal pain
- Fast recovery
- Safe for most people
What to Expect During the Procedure
The doctor will use a laser device on the affected area. You may feel a slight warm sensation, but it is usually not painful. The treatment takes about 15 to 30 minutes depending on the area.
After a few sessions, the veins fade, and your skin looks clearer.

Understanding Diabetic Foot Problems
What Is a Diabetic Foot?
People with diabetes often have poor blood flow and nerve damage. This can lead to foot problems like ulcers, infections, or even serious complications.
Why Foot Care Is Important in Diabetes
If not treated early, small cuts or blisters can turn into serious infections. This is why proper diabetic foot treatment is very important.
Common Diabetic Foot Issues
1. Foot Ulcers
Open sores that do not heal easily.
2. Infections
Even small wounds can get infected quickly.
3. Nerve Damage
Loss of feeling in the feet, making injuries hard to notice.
How Diabetic Foot Treatment Helps
Early Diagnosis Saves Lives
Doctors check blood flow, nerve health, and wounds. Early treatment prevents serious complications.
Treatment Options Include:
- Cleaning and dressing wounds
- Medicines to fight infection
- Special footwear to reduce pressure
- Improving blood flow
- Surgery in severe cases
Tips for Healthy Feet in Diabetes
Taking care of your feet daily can prevent major problems.
Simple Daily Habits
- Wash your feet every day
- Keep feet dry and clean
- Wear comfortable shoes
- Check for cuts or blisters
- Trim nails carefully
Lifestyle Changes for Better Vein Health
Healthy habits can improve your vein condition and overall health.
Stay Active
Regular walking or light exercise helps blood flow.
Eat Healthy Food
Include fruits, vegetables, and whole grains in your diet.
Maintain a Healthy Weight
Excess weight puts pressure on your veins.
Avoid Long Sitting or Standing
Take breaks and move around often.
